Host Declan Finn (Honor at Stake) will be talking with Fred Heimbach on alternate history, including his latest book, The Devil’s Dictum, where the United States of America was founded by pirates. Frederick Gero Heimbach’s fiction has appeared at Every Day Fiction and Liberty Island. He was editor of the podcast Protecting Project Pulp throughout its run. He can be found on the internet as Fredösphere and in the real world as a resident of Ann Arbor, Michigan, along with his family. The Devil’s Dictum is his first novel.
